生产订单软件app
-
制作生产订单软件App
1. 项目规划与需求分析
在开发生产订单软件App之前,我们首先需要对项目进行充分的规划和需求分析,明确软件的功能和特点。以下是一些可能包含的功能:
- 创建生产订单:用户可以创建新的生产订单,包括订单编号、产品信息、数量、交付日期等。
- 编辑生产订单:用户可以对现有的生产订单进行编辑,修改订单内容或者状态。
- 查看生产订单:用户可以查看所有的生产订单列表,按照不同的筛选条件进行展示。
- 审批生产订单:管理员可以对生产订单进行审批,确认订单信息和流程。
- 数据统计分析:系统可以对生产订单信息进行统计分析,生成报表以供参考。
2. 技术选型
在开发生产订单软件App时,我们需要选择合适的技术栈来实现软件的功能。以下是一些技术选型建议:
- 前端开发:可以选择React Native或者Flutter来实现跨平台移动应用的开发,以便在多个平台上运行。
- 后端开发:可以选择Node.js作为后端开发语言,结合Express框架来搭建RESTful API接口。
- 数据库:可以选择MySQL或者MongoDB作为数据存储方案,根据实际需求选择合适的方案。
- 鉴权认证:可以使用JWT(JSON Web Token)来实现用户身份认证和授权管理。
3. 搭建开发环境
在开始开发生产订单软件App之前,需要搭建好开发环境,包括配置好开发工具和环境依赖。以下是一些基本步骤:
- 安装Node.js:在官方网站下载并安装Node.js,以便在本地进行Node.js开发。
- 安装React Native或Flutter:根据选择的前端开发技术,安装相应的开发工具和依赖。
- 配置数据库:如果需要使用数据库,安装和配置MySQL或MongoDB数据库。
4. 设计数据库结构
在开发生产订单软件App时,需要设计合理的数据库结构来存储订单信息和用户信息。以下是一个简单的数据库设计示例:
- 用户表(Users):包括用户ID、用户名、密码等字段。
- 订单表(Orders):包括订单ID、订单号、产品信息、数量、交付日期等字段。
- 审批表(Approvals):包括审批ID、审批状态、审批意见等字段。
5. 开发前端界面
在开发生产订单软件App的前端界面时,可以按照设计稿进行界面设计和布局。以下是一些可能包含的界面元素:
- 登录界面:用户输入用户名和密码进行登录认证。
- 生产订单列表界面:展示所有的生产订单列表,包括订单详情和操作按钮。
- 创建订单界面:用户输入订单信息进行订单创建。
- 编辑订单界面:管理员对订单进行编辑和审批操作。
6. 开发后端接口
在开发生产订单软件App的后端接口时,需要实现与前端界面的数据交互和业务逻辑处理。以下是一些可能的后端接口:
- POST /api/login:用户登录接口,验证用户名和密码。
- GET /api/orders:获取所有的订单列表。
- POST /api/orders:创建新的订单。
- PUT /api/orders/:id:更新指定ID的订单信息。
7. 测试与部署
在完成生产订单软件App的开发后,需要进行测试和部署。以下是一些测试和部署的步骤:
- 单元测试:对前端界面和后端接口进行单元测试,保证代码质量和功能正确性。
- 集成测试:对整个应用进行集成测试,保证各个组件协同正常。
- 部署上线:将应用部署到服务器上线,确保应用可以正常访问和运行。
通过以上步骤,我们可以完成生产订单软件App的开发和部署,为用户提供便捷的生产订单管理服务。
1年前 -
针对生产订单管理的软件APP,需要具备以下功能:
-
订单管理:能够创建、编辑和删除生产订单,包括订单编号、客户信息、产品信息、数量、交付日期等。
-
计划排程:根据订单情况进行生产计划排程,包括生产开始日期、所需物料、生产线安排等。
-
物料管理:跟踪和管理所需的原材料和零部件,确保生产所需物料的充足和及时供应。
-
生产监控:实时监控生产进度和生产线设备运行状态,及时发现并解决生产中的问题。
-
质量控制:记录和跟踪生产过程中的质量检验数据,保证产品质量符合标准。
-
库存管理:跟踪和管理产成品库存,包括入库、出库、库存调整等功能。
-
订单跟踪:实时跟踪订单执行情况,包括生产进度、交付进度等。
-
报表统计:生成订单执行情况、生产效率、物料使用情况等方面的报表,帮助管理者进行数据分析和决策。
在设计开发这样一款软件APP时,需要结合生产管理的实际需求与场景,设计用户友好、操作简便的界面和流程,并结合云端技术,实现数据的实时共享和多终端访问。同时还需要考虑系统的稳定性、数据安全性、扩展性等方面的问题,以确保软件APP的持续稳定运行和业务的持续发展。
除了以上功能,也可以考虑结合物联网技术,实现设备的远程监控和控制,以及与供应商和客户的信息对接,实现供应链的协同管理。
在开发过程中也需注重用户培训和售后服务。通过培训,帮助用户更好地理解和使用软件APP,最大程度地发挥其效益。在售后服务方面,及时解决用户在使用过程中遇到的问题,满足用户不断变化的需求。
综上所述,一款优秀的生产订单管理软件APP需要充分考虑生产管理的方方面面,结合最新的技术手段,为生产企业提供全面的解决方案。
1年前 -
-
开发一个生产订单软件app可以帮助制造业企业更高效地管理生产流程,提高生产效率和产品质量。以下是开发生产订单软件app的一些关键功能和注意事项:
1.订单创建和管理:用户可以通过app创建新的生产订单,输入订单信息如产品类型、数量、交付日期等,并对已有订单进行查看、编辑和更新。
2.生产进度跟踪:app可以提供生产订单的实时进度跟踪功能,帮助用户了解每个订单的生产情况,包括加工、装配、质检等环节的状态。
3.材料和库存管理:集成库存管理功能,帮助用户管理所需原材料的采购、使用和库存情况,确保生产订单所需的物料充足。
4.人力资源调度:考虑到生产过程中需要人力投入,app可以包括人力资源调度功能,帮助用户合理安排人员,提高生产效率。
5.质量控制:集成质量控制流程,提供质检记录和反馈功能,保证生产产品符合质量标准。
6.报表和数据分析:集成报表功能,生成各类生产订单相关的报表和数据分析,为决策提供支持。
7.用户权限管理:考虑到企业内部功能权限需求,app需支持不同用户角色,如管理员、生产人员、质检人员等,分配相应的权限和操作范围。
8.界面友好性:设计直观、易用的界面,简化用户操作流程,提升用户体验。
9.安全性和稳定性:确保app的安全性和稳定性,对数据加密、备份和恢复进行充分考虑,避免数据丢失和泄露。
10.定期更新和优化:持续跟进用户反馈,不断改进app功能,修复bug,并添加新功能以适应不断变化的生产环境需求。
为了开发出满足市场和用户需求的生产订单软件app,建议团队在开发前进行市场调研,充分了解客户需求和竞争对手情况,在确定功能和设计方向时与潜在用户和生产企业进行充分沟通,以确保满足实际需求。同时也要重视软件的可扩展性和定制化需求,允许企业根据自身特点对软件进行个性化定制。
1年前
















































《零代码开发知识图谱》
《零代码
新动能》案例集
《企业零代码系统搭建指南》









领先企业,真实声音
简道云让业务用户感受数字化的效果,加速数字化落地;零代码快速开发迭代提供了很低的试错成本,孵化了一批新工具新方法。
郑炯蒙牛乳业信息技术高级总监
简道云把各模块数据整合到一起,工作效率得到质的提升。现在赛艇协会遇到新的业务需求时,会直接用简道云开发demo,基本一天完成。
谭威正中国赛艇协会数据总监
业务与技术交织,让思维落地实现。四年简道云使用经历,功能越来越多也反推业务流程转变,是促使我们成长的过程。实现了真正降本增效。
袁超OPPO(苏皖)信息化部门负责人
零代码的无门槛开发方式盘活了全公司信息化推进的热情和效率,简道云打破了原先集团的数据孤岛困局,未来将继续向数据要生产力。
伍学纲东方日升新能源股份有限公司副总裁
通过简道云零代码技术的运用实践,提高了企业转型速度、减少对高技术专业人员的依赖。在应用推广上,具备员工上手快的竞争优势。
董兴潮绿城建筑科技集团信息化专业经理
简道云是目前最贴合我们实际业务的信息化产品。通过灵活的自定义平台,实现了信息互通、闭环管理,企业管理效率真正得到了提升。
王磊克吕士科学仪器(上海)有限公司总经理